We were thinking of making our first evening dinner at 'Ohana so we could have some good food, fun and maybe a glimpse of the MK fireworks. Obviously we may not get a window table so if you are in the restaurant when Wishes is going on do they dim the lights and let people go stand by the windows to watch? Do they pipe in the music?
 
it has been awhile since i have been there for dinner during the GWKS (2000) they do dim the lights and pipe in the music, but no one went to the windows (because of the other tables there) everyone did quiet down and just watch from where they were, it was quite magical!!! ENJOY! we are planning on going this year for dinner~!
 
If you dont want to chance it, you could always plan to dine before or after the fireworks and then go to the beach to watch them. :)
 
When we went a year ago, they did pipe in the music but we were seated behind the pit (near the lobby and bar) so we could not see it and none of the tables around us stopped their conversations and activities to watch, it was like nothing was going on. Our waiters continued to bring food, people continued to be seated, and the lobby was still very loud with activity. We opted to walk around to see it, and others did too from around the restaurant, but because there is a step down, you have to either drag a chair over (a couple of people did that!) or stoop over. Plus you stand pretty near others tables so you can see it and the waiters can still get by. Needless to say, Wishes is pretty long and after 4-5 minutes or bending over I gave up and went back to eat some more. I also don't find the view that great, nothing compared to Main St, so I didn't feel I was missing much.

No one went and stood by the windows, as that would have blocked the majority of the tables views and there really isn't room to.

So my thought is to schedule it and be willing to wait for a table witha view, or go before or after and watch from the beach.
